We invite the public to review and submit comments on the Draft Manual for the Examination of Geographical Indications (GI).

A hybrid public consultation will be held on 10 June 2026. Those who wish to participate may register through this link: https://forms.office.com/r/Ne8HWMxYqv

The copy of the draft manual may be viewed here: https://tinyurl.com/IPOPHL-PubCon

Comments may be submitted via email at [email protected] until 9 June 2026.

Remember the days of keypad phones, downloaded ringtones, “GM” text messages, and waiting for unli calls and texts?

Today’s smartphones may look very different, but one thing remains the same, behind every way we connect are different forms of intellectual property working together.

From patented communication technologies and protected phone designs to copyrighted apps and recognizable trademarks, IP continues to play an important role in driving innovation in telecommunications.

IP helps encourage the continuous development of technologies that make communication faster, smarter, and more accessible across the world.

This World Telecommunication and Information Society Day, let’s take a closer look at how IP helps shape the way we connect, communicate, and innovate.

Empowering Innovation at Apayao State College!

Apayao State College (ASC) successfully conducted a two-day Re-Echo Training on Intellectual Property Protection and Management on March 18-19, 2026, at the IPTBM Conference Hall, RDE Building, Luna, Apayao. As an innovation-driven institution, ASC is totally committed to generating technologies anchored on Sustainable Development Goals and nurturing nation-builders equipped with internationally competitive innovations. This intensive training, guided by the college's mission of academic excellence and community empowerment, provided faculty and staff with the essential tools to protect and manage the college's growing research portfolio.

The program kicked off with an inspiring message from College President John N. Cabansag, PhD, and opening remarks from Campus Administrator Rodel A. Tapuro. Under the leadership of IPTBM Project Leader Mirasol L. Agpuldo, PhD, participants dived deep into the technicalities of Prior Art Search and Patent Specification. Expert resource speakers Leailanie A. Parugrug (BSA Faculty) and Mary Anne P. Umayam, PhD (BSBA Faculty) guided attendees through hands-on sessions and output presentations, ensuring that ASC’s intellectual assets meet the highest standards of excellence.

The event concluded with a sense of synergy and purpose, marked by closing remarks from ACHACS Coordinator Ruth A. Tumaneng, PhD. By fostering a culture of transparency, accountability, and innovativeness, ASC continues to pursue its vision of being a pioneering institution in research and biodiversity protection.

Technology generators of Apayao State College (ASC) participated in a re-echo session on Intellectual Property (IP) Management held at the Intellectual Property Technology and Business Management (IP-TBM) Office Conference Hall, Luna Campus on March 18-19.

ASC President John N. Cabansag underscored the importance of innovation in today’s rapidly evolving landscape, urging participants to embrace technological advancements. “We really need to embrace technology and innovation because that is the name of the game,” he said, adding that the institution must also “leverage existing homegrown systems.”

Dr. Mirasol L. Agpuldo, Director of Extension Services and KTM, said the activity aims to strengthen the college’s IP culture, improve filing quality, and help translate research into innovations that support academic productivity, commercialization, and national development.

The session featured technical discussions by Assoc. Prof. Leilani A. Parugrug on drafting prior art search reports, and Dr. Mary Anne P. Umayam on patent specification writing. The discussions were reinforced through a hands-on workshop, where participants applied the concepts presented.

Campus Administrator Rodel A. Tapuro encouraged participants to recognize their vital role in innovation. “You are at the forefront of research and development, transforming ideas into tangible solutions that can benefit our communities and beyond,” he said.

Apayao State College proudly celebrates the successful registration of the Vermicomposting Apparatus under the Utility Model category by the Intellectual Property Office of the Philippines.

Hats off to our brilliant inventors:
Dr. Mirasol L. Agpuldo
Marfel Angelo Fontanilla

This achievement highlights the College’s commitment to innovation, sustainability, and advancing agricultural technologies for the community. 🌱

Congratulations to Dr. Maria Christina Z. Manicad for the successful registration of the Utility Model entitled “A Process of Producing Soap with Lubeg (Syzygium lineatum) Leaf Extract.”

This achievement reflects Apayao State College’s commitment to innovation, research excellence, and community-based technologies that promote sustainable development.
